Title :
Comparative study of finite word length effects in digital filter design via the shift and delta transforms

Abstract :
In this paper the influence of finite word length in high-speed digital signal processing and control is considered. It is shown that the usual shift operator formulation is inferior to alternative formulation based on the delta operator. The analysis is illustrated by an example.
